免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

把网站生成exe文件运行

将网站生成为EXE文件运行是一种将网页应用转换为桌面应用的方法。这样做的好处包括简化应用程序分发、提高客户使用体验和提高应用安全性等。以下是将网站生成为EXE文件的原理及详细介绍:

原理:

原理上,这种转换过程是通过将网页应用程序及其所有相关资源(HTML、CSS、JavaScript等)嵌入独立的EXE文件中,这个EXE文件包含了一个小型的嵌入式浏览器。当用户运行EXE文件时,嵌入式浏览器自动打开并显示网页应用程序。此外,应用程序可以配置为在启动时以全屏模式运行,使用户体验更接近原生桌面应用。

详细介绍:将网站生成为EXE文件的过程可以分为以下几个步骤:

1.选择适合的开发工具:要将网站生成为EXE文件,您需要选择一个桌面应用开发框架。有许多框架可以选择,例如 Electron、NW.js 或 WebView2。这些框架使用不同的技术栈,如 Chromium、Node.js 和 C++,具体取决于你的需求和技能水平去选择一个合适的框架。

2.配置应用程序:第二步是为您的应用程序创建一个配置文件。这通常包括设置应用程序的名称、版本、默认窗口大小、图标和启动页面等。这些信息将在生成EXE文件时被嵌入到应用程序中。

3.打包与优化:一旦配置完成,您需要将网页应用的所有资源文件(HTML、CSS、JavaScript以及相关的依赖文件等)与框架的运行时文件一起打包到EXE文件中。优化是为了减少EXE文件的大小,从而减少下载时间和磁盘占用空间。优化方法包括压缩和最小化代码、重命名变量以及剔除不需要的库和模块。

4.测试与发布:在生成EXE文件后,务必对应用程序进行充分的测试,确保其在各种计算机配置和操作系统上正常工作。此外,为了提供更好的客户支持,您可以为应用程序创建一个安装过程,包括应用程序的许可协议、选择安装位置等。最后,那么可以发布应用程序到相应的应用商店,或者通过你自己的网站进行分发。

通过以上步骤,可以将网站转换为EXE文件,作为独立的桌面应用程序运行。这可以提高客户使用体验,同时也使应用程序的分发和管理更加简便。


相关知识:
自动生成exe软件免费
自动生成exe软件的过程有很多方法,其中最常见的是将源代码编译为可执行文件,其原理也是如此。在这篇文章中,我们将详细介绍免费使用自动生成EXE软件的一些方法和基础知识。你可能在寻找这类软件,如将Python或者其他编程语言的源代码转换为EXE文件。以下是自
2023-06-14
vs生成exe缺少dll
文章标题:Visual Studio生成exe程序时缺少dll文件的解决方法【摘要】本文将详细介绍Visual Studio在生成exe程序时出现缺少dll(动态链接库)文件的问题产生原因和解决方案。我们将从原理和实际应用角度出发,帮助您快速解决此类问题,
2023-06-14
python封装的exe启动慢
封装Python脚本为可执行文件(EXE)是一种常见的发布Python应用程序的方法,它使得应用程序可在没有Python环境的电脑上运行。但一些情况下,封装的EXE启动可能会比直接运行Python脚本变慢,这主要与几个原因相关:1. 执行启动器:封装为EX
2023-06-14
mfc生成exe失败
MFC (Microsoft Foundation Classes) 是一个用于开发 Windows 应用程序的 C++ 工具集。MFC 提供了一组类和库,用于处理 Windows API,使程序员能更快速地开发出功能丰富的 Windows 应用程序。然而
2023-06-14
matlab脚本打包exe出错
在编写MATLAB脚本时,有时我们需要将其打包成独立的可执行文件(.exe)。这样,其他人就可以在没有安装MATLAB的计算机上运行我们的脚本。然而,在将MATLAB脚本打包成EXE文件时,可能会遇到一些出错的情况。在本文中,我们将讨论MATLAB脚本打包
2023-06-14
java打包exe安装包的工具
Java打包exe安装包的工具有很多,如Launch4j,JSmooth,exe4j,和Inno Setup等。这些工具可以帮助你将Java程序打包成Windows操作系统的可执行文件(exe)。以下是其中一些常用工具的原理和详细介绍:1. Launch4
2023-06-14